当先锋百科网

首页 1 2 3 4 5 6 7

Javascript中的Data对象是为处理日期和时间而设计的对象。它提供了一个多种功能的API,使得我们可以方便地处理日期和时间。比如,可以获取日期的年份、月份、日期等信息,还可以对日期和时间进行比较运算等操作。

以下是一些Data对象常用的方法和属性:

var date = new Date();
var year = date.getFullYear();     //获取年份
var month = date.getMonth() + 1;  //获取月份,需要加上1
var day = date.getDate();         //获取日期
var hour = date.getHours();       //获取小时数
var minute = date.getMinutes();   //获取分钟数
var second = date.getSeconds();   //获取秒数

例如:

var date = new Date();
document.write(date);          // 输出当前日期和时间
document.write(date.getFullYear());    // 输出当前年份
document.write(date.getMonth() + 1);   // 输出当前月份

我们也可以使用Data对象进行日期和时间的比较运算,例如:

var date1 = new Date("2021/10/01");
var date2 = new Date("2021/10/02");
if(date1< date2){
document.write("date1在date2之前");
} else {
document.write("date2在date1之前");
}

我们也可以将一个日期和时间字符串转化为Data对象,例如:

var dateStr = "2021/10/01";
var date = new Date(dateStr);
document.write(date);

除了上述常用方法和属性,Data对象还提供了一些其他有用的功能,例如,可以使用Data对象获取指定日期的星期,并可以将Data对象转换为时间戳:

var date = new Date();
var week = date.getDay();          //获取星期
var timeStamp = date.getTime();   //获取时间戳

总结来说,Data对象是用来处理日期和时间的Javascript对象,它提供了丰富多彩的API,方便我们进行日期和时间的处理。无论是获取日期和时间信息,还是进行日期和时间比较运算,Data对象都能够为我们提供便利。